Why Distracted Driving Myths Are Dangerous
Distracted driving contributed to tens of thousands of crashes each year in the United States, according to federal road safety data. Yet many drivers genuinely believe they are handling it well — because they rely on habits and assumptions that sound reasonable but aren't supported by research.
These myths aren't harmless. When drivers believe a behavior is safe, they're far less likely to change it. The result is a persistent gap between perception and reality that keeps crash rates stubbornly high. Understanding where these beliefs break down is the first step toward building genuinely safer habits. Myth
Hands-free phone calls are safe while driving because my hands stay on the wheel.
Fact
Hands-free calls carry nearly the same cognitive distraction risk as handheld calls.
The danger of phone use while driving isn't primarily about where your hands are — it's about where your mind is. Research from the National Safety Council and driving simulation studies has consistently shown that the brain can struggle to process both a conversation and the visual demands of driving at the same time. A caller on the other end of the line doesn't pause when traffic gets complex; a passenger in the car typically does. That difference matters significantly for cognitive load.
Myth
I can safely glance at my phone for just a second — it's not enough time for anything to go wrong.
Fact
At highway speeds, a two-second glance means traveling roughly 175 feet without watching the road.
At 55 mph, a driver covers about 80 feet per second. The average text message takes approximately five seconds to read — enough time to cross the length of a football field while effectively blind to the road ahead. Even a one- or two-second look pulls visual attention at a moment when conditions can change instantly. The subjective feeling that a glance is brief doesn't reflect how much distance is actually covered.
Myth
Experienced drivers can handle more distraction because they're used to the road.
Fact
Experience doesn't protect against cognitive distraction — it can actually make inattention more likely on familiar routes.
Routine can breed complacency. Studies on driver behavior suggest that familiarity with a route reduces active visual scanning, meaning experienced drivers on roads they know well may actually be monitoring their environment less thoroughly. Distraction compounds this: the brain's capacity to process unexpected hazards is impaired regardless of how many years someone has held a license.
Myth
I'm a good multitasker, so dividing my attention while driving is less risky for me.
Fact
Human brains do not truly multitask — they switch rapidly between tasks, and driving performance suffers every time.
Neuroscience research has largely debunked the concept of sustained multitasking for complex tasks. What feels like doing two things at once is actually rapid task-switching, and each switch carries a small but real cost in reaction time and attentional accuracy. When one of those tasks is operating a two-ton vehicle at speed, those costs become consequential. Self-assessed multitasking ability has not been shown to predict safer driving outcomes in research settings.
Myth
Once I put my phone down, I'm immediately fully focused on driving again.
Fact
Cognitive distraction can linger for up to 27 seconds after finishing a phone interaction.
Research published by the AAA Foundation for Traffic Safety found that mental distraction persists well after the triggering activity ends. In their studies, drivers remained cognitively impaired for an average of 27 seconds after completing a voice-activated task. During that window, drivers showed slower reaction times and reduced hazard detection. Simply pocketing the phone doesn't instantly restore full situational awareness.
What the Research Actually Shows
The science of driver distraction has advanced considerably over the past two decades. Brain imaging and driving simulation studies consistently show that visual attention, cognitive load, and reaction time are all degraded by common in-car activities — even ones that feel routine or low-risk.
~9%
Of fatal crashes involving distraction
The NHTSA has reported that distraction-affected crashes account for a meaningful share of annual traffic fatalities in the United States.
27 sec
Cognitive distraction after a voice task ends
AAA Foundation for Traffic Safety research found that mental distraction can persist for up to 27 seconds after completing a hands-free phone interaction.
4x
Crash risk increase while using a handheld phone
Multiple studies, including research cited by the CDC, estimate that using a handheld phone while driving raises crash risk by approximately four times.

No Distraction Is Truly 'Minor' Behind the Wheel
Every form of distraction — visual, manual, or cognitive — degrades driving performance to some degree. The activities that feel safest are often the ones drivers practice most frequently, which can normalize risk rather than eliminate it. If a behavior pulls your eyes, hands, or attention away from driving, it carries real consequences regardless of how brief or routine it feels.
